MUFG Investor Services is a trusted partner to many of the world’s largest public and private funds, providing asset servicing and operational solutions built for alternatives. With over $1 trillion in client assets under administration, we offer fund administration, banking, payments, fund financing, foreign exchange overlay, corporate and regulatory services, custody, business consulting, and more. Operating from 17 locations worldwide, we help clients mitigate risk, enhance efficiency, and navigate the operational complexities of today’s investment management landscape.

MUFG Investor Services are seeking an experienced senior lawyer to add to a small but global legal team working in the London office. The successful candidate will have a broad experience of commercial law and be expected to advise the business on legal matters, risk management and maintain commercial strategies.

Scope of work
  • Global contract drafting and negotiating: Review, draft, and negotiate vendor contracts, including recognising and escalating vendor contractual issues with MUFG Vendor Management, Outsourcing, Data Protection, Legal, Information Security and business teams. Vendor contracts will include Master Services Agreements, Statements of Work, Software License Agreements, Subscription as a Service Agreements, Engagement Letters and Non-disclosure Agreements.
  • Regulatory matters that impact commercial contracts: Advising the business on day-to-day legal and regulatory matters across all key jurisdictions of MUFG and assisting the business with managing legal risk. This will entail implementing and remediating contracts as a result of the regulatory requirements and also tracking for updates that may require revisions or enhancements to the remediated contracts.
  • Understanding company products and Services: Manage vendor contract matters from start to finish which includes any or all of the following: taking instructions, gathering information, determining the appropriate course of action, managing timelines and stakeholder expectations re completion, reviewing and drafting legal documents, managing input from the business and external counsel if appropriate.
  • Working closely with Vendor Management: Assisting and advising Vendor Management and Legal on opportunities for enhancements to the vendor contract review processes and procedures.
  • Cross department Stakeholder advising: Responding to vendor legal queries from operational departments, internal control/support groups, client integration/client services teams, senior management and entity boards, all with respect to applicable laws and regulatory matters affecting MUFG and its client services.
  • Broad financial services experience: Given the nature of MUFG client services, a broad knowledge of financial services will be beneficial for this role.
  • Supporting projects: Supporting projects that have an impact and effect on MUFG vendors and vendor matters.
  • Attending to any other ad hoc duties or projects as required.

Qualified English solicitor with at least 5-10 years PQE (must be admitted to the Law Society of England and Wales and be in good standing).
